D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ES
Prospective Project Due Diligence: Conduct thorough due diligence on potential development sites, including site analysis, feasibility studies, and risk assessments to inform project planning and decision-making.
Consultant and Permitting Management: Manage third-party consultants, architects, engineers, and environmental experts to facilitate the permitting process and ensure compliance with all regulatory requirements.
Plan Development: Collaborate with design teams to develop detailed site plans, ensuring alignment with project goals, zoning regulations, and community standards.
Bidding & Onboarding Contractors: Completing buyout, scope of work review, subcontracts negotiations, and following insurance & bonding policies.
Budget and Schedule Maintenance: Develop and maintain comprehensive project budgets and schedules, monitoring progress and adjusting as needed to stay on track.
Construction Administration: Oversee construction activities, including contractor selection, contract negotiation, and on-site management to ensure quality and adherence to project plans.
Issue Resolution: Identify and resolve project challenges quickly to keep timelines and budgets on track.
Reporting: Prepare and present regular project updates and reports to senior management and investors, highlighting progress, challenges, and solutions.
SKILLS / EXPERIENCE REQUIREMENTS
Experience: 5+ years of experience in residential land or lot development, civil engineering, or municipal planning/building.
Strong knowledge of the entitlement process, zoning, and permitting.
Experience managing site development or infrastructure projects.
Education: Bachelor's degree in construction management, civil engineering, or urban planning preferred but not required with a strong trackrecord of experience.
Critical Thinking: Highly developed critical thinking skills, with the ability to analyze complex problems and develop innovative solutions under constrained resources.
Communication: Excellent verbal and written communication skills, capable of conveying complex project assessments and solutions clearly to diverse audiences.
Organizational Skills: Strong organizational abilities, with the capacity to manage multiple projects simultaneously and prioritize tasks effectively.
Technical Proficiency: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ite, project management software & tools.
Integrity and Drive: Self-starter with a high levels of integrity and an entrepreneurial drive.
